I wanted to give an update on this issue I had regarding Netduma not getting an Internet connection if it is being used in combination with a Telekom Speedport Smart 4 Type B. When you plug in your Netduma to your Speedport the Speedport displays a message "Do you want to set up your Internet via the Lan 1 port of the Speedport?" You need to confirm this via a push to the button of the Speedport in order for the Netduma to work. It is easily missable the first time. So this problem has been solved.
